How to verify an address
Use the source trail before relying on a filing route
- 1
Identify the water provider from the property’s water bill, DPH inventory, or the state Exclusive Service Area map.
- 2
Open the utility guide when available and check its review date, testing cadence, accepted form, and submission method.
- 3
Confirm property-specific requirements with the utility before the appointment; hazards, device type, and deadlines can differ.
